**Handover Note — Varrow Retail Pilot**

Sales leads: I am passing the Varrow chain pilot to my successor with everything on track. Eighteen stores in the Lenhart district are live with the Cloverquay shelf units; sell-through is tracking 12% above baseline. Weekly syncs with the Varrow category team continue each Tuesday, and the expansion decision is expected within six weeks. Please keep discount requests within the agreed pilot band. The confidential note beneath this explains where the pilot fits in our plans.

management briefing: Headcount on the Belix team goes from 60 to 93 by the end of November. Gross margin on Belix came in at 23 percent against a plan of 47 percent.

Management Meeting Minutes — Capacity Decision, Rennick Plant

Prepared for the incoming director.

Attendees reviewed the proposal to add a third production line at the Rennick facility. Demand forecasts from the Solvane product family justify expansion, though utilization at the Ostery plant remains at 68%. Decision: defer new tooling one quarter; shift overflow volume to Ostery in the interim. Capital request to be resubmitted with revised payback analysis. The underlying plan is summarized below.

internal memo for kajep-tawip: The renewal with Holaelix Group closes at $10 million a year, 5 percent below the last contract. Project Wenael slips by two quarters because of the tooling delay.

- [ ] Off-site run: collect the printed museum labels for the new Tidewater Gallery from Pressworth Print in Aldenmoor by 10:30. Labels are boxed in two flat cartons, fragile corners, keep flat in the van. Deliver to the curator's office at the Marrow House Museum before noon. For the hand-over at the loading entrance, follow the confidential instruction below.

dispatch memo: the sorius tamius courier leaves the praeth ledger at gate 4873 under passcode 928014